Witches Woods Neighborhood Market Intelligence
Overview
Witches Woods is a historic and architecturally distinct neighborhood located in the West End of Hartford, Connecticut. Bordered by Farmington Avenue to the south and Prospect Avenue to the east, it is known for its winding, wooded streets, dramatic topography, and a palpable sense of seclusion despite its proximity to the city's core. The neighborhood's unique name is derived from local folklore, with tales suggesting the area was once a gathering place for those accused of witchcraft in colonial times, though its modern character is one of serene, leafy elegance.
Developed primarily in the early 20th century, Witches Woods was designed as a picturesque residential enclave for Hartford's affluent professionals and business leaders. The layout intentionally follows the natural contours of the land, creating a labyrinth of private-feeling lanes that contrast sharply with the city's grid. This planned romantic aesthetic has been meticulously preserved, making the neighborhood a treasured historical district. Its location offers a quiet retreat while remaining just minutes from downtown Hartford, the University of Hartford, and the cultural corridor along Farmington Avenue.
Housing & Real Estate
The housing stock in Witches Woods is dominated by stately, custom-built homes from the 1910s through the 1930s, showcasing Tudor Revival, Colonial Revival, and English Cottage architectural styles. These homes are characterized by their generous proportions, high-quality craftsmanship, and mature landscaping on large, often irregularly shaped lots. The neighborhood is almost exclusively single-family owner-occupied, with a very low turnover rate, reflecting its desirability and the deep attachment residents have for their properties.
Real estate prices in Witches Woods are among the highest in Hartford, typically ranging from the high $600,000s to well over $1.5 million for the most significant estates. The market is tight, with listings being relatively rare. Recent trends show sustained demand for these historic homes, with buyers willing to invest in significant renovations and updates while preserving architectural integrity. The neighborhood's historic district status helps maintain its cohesive character and protects property values over the long term.
Schools & Education
Families in Witches Woods are served by the Hartford Public Schools district, with students typically zoned for the Noah Webster Microsociety Magnet School for elementary grades. For middle and high school, options include Classical Magnet School and Hartford Public High School, with many families also exploring the city's various other magnet and interdistrict lottery programs. The neighborhood's proximity to the University of Hartford also provides a collegiate atmosphere and access to certain cultural and educational resources.
A significant number of families choose private and parochial education options in the greater Hartford area. Prestigious nearby institutions include Kingswood Oxford School in West Hartford, The Ethel Walker School in Simsbury, and Northwest Catholic High School in West Hartford. The presence of these well-regarded private schools is a major draw for affluent families seeking alternatives within a short commute from the neighborhood.
Parks & Recreation
The primary recreational asset of Witches Woods is its own natural environment. The neighborhood itself functions as a park, with its dense canopy of mature trees, rock outcroppings, and winding roads ideal for walking, jogging, and dog-walking in a tranquil, safe setting. Residents prize this immersive, green atmosphere, which offers a daily connection to nature and a high degree of privacy. The steep hills and unique landscape also contribute to its distinctive, almost rural character within the city limits.
For more formal recreation, the neighborhood is adjacent to the expansive grounds of the University of Hartford, which offers walking paths and occasional community events. A short drive away is the renowned Elizabeth Park, featuring historic rose gardens, walking trails, and tennis courts. The nearby West Hartford Reservoir offers extensive hiking and biking trails, while the cultural and athletic facilities of central Hartford and neighboring West Hartford are easily accessible for residents.
Local Dining & Shopping
While Witches Woods itself is strictly residential, its prime West End location places it within a five-minute drive of a vibrant mix of dining and shopping on Farmington Avenue and in neighboring West Hartford Center. Farmington Avenue's "West End Strip" offers beloved local institutions like The Half Door, Pond House Cafe in Elizabeth Park, and Sorella for Italian cuisine. The area also features cozy coffee shops, bakeries, and niche boutiques that cater to a discerning local clientele.
For everyday groceries and essentials, residents often shop at the Whole Foods Market in West Hartford or the Fresh Market in nearby Bishops Corner. The upscale Blue Back Square and West Hartford Center retail district, with its national retailers, diverse restaurants, and specialty shops, is less than a ten-minute drive away. This combination provides Witches Woods residents with unparalleled convenience and access to high-quality amenities without compromising the quiet dignity of their neighborhood.
